Output 86a48520e2d3d3e29a4250fa35fe6315f14cc20dc71f37139750764b8cbbf91b:22

value
3766
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e12ab36a1752bc3e394d1e7820602fc3fd14b19aa8b2de5a76904e68ecbc18d0
address
bc1puy4tx6sh227ruw2dreuzqcp0c073fvv64zeduknkjp8x3m9urrgq452gt7
transaction
86a48520e2d3d3e29a4250fa35fe6315f14cc20dc71f37139750764b8cbbf91b
spent
true